Mice vs. Rats: Different Pests, Similar Problems
While both are rodents, mice and rats have distinct characteristics:
- Mice: Small and curious, mice often explore new food sources and areas. They typically build nests in secluded, undisturbed places like attics, walls, and cabinets. A house mouse can fit through an opening as small as a quarter-inch – about the size of a pencil eraser!
- Rats: Larger and more cautious than mice, rats often prefer to stick to familiar routes. They need a slightly larger opening – about a half-inch – but can still squeeze into surprisingly tight spots. They are known for gnawing through tough materials, including pipes and electrical wires.
Masters of Reproduction
One of the biggest reasons rodent problems can quickly get out of hand is their rapid breeding cycle. A single female mouse can have 5 to 10 litters a year, with each litter producing 5 to 6 pups. These young mice can start reproducing themselves in as little as six weeks! This means a small infestation can explode into a major problem in just a few months if left unchecked.
The Hidden Dangers: More Than Just a Nuisance
Beyond the "ick" factor, rodents bring several serious problems to your Burlington home:
- Health Risks: Rodents can carry and transmit diseases like Hantavirus, Salmonella, and Leptospirosis through their droppings, urine, and saliva. They can also bring fleas, ticks, and mites into your home.
- Property Damage: Rodents constantly gnaw to keep their teeth sharp. This habit leads to damaged electrical wires (a significant fire hazard!), chewed plumbing, ruined insulation in attics and walls, and contaminated food supplies.
- Attic Contamination and Insulation Damage: Your attic is a prime target. Rodents love the warmth and seclusion to build nests. They will tunnel through and compress insulation, reducing its effectiveness and increasing your energy bills. Their accumulated droppings and urine create a foul odor and a biohazard, potentially impacting your home's air quality.
Recognizing the Signs of Rodent Activity
Think you might have a rodent problem in your Burlington home? Look out for these tell-tale signs:
- Droppings: Small, dark pellets found in cupboards, drawers, along walls, or in the attic.
- Gnaw Marks: Scratches or chew marks on food packaging, wooden structures, wires, or pipes.
- Noises: Scurrying, scratching, or squeaking sounds, especially at night, coming from walls, ceilings, or attics.
- Nests: Shredded paper, fabric, or other soft materials gathered in hidden areas.
- Runways: Greasy smudges or tracks along baseboards and walls where rodents frequently travel.
